Background technology
Paper handbag is mainly used for the packaging of clothes, gift box, the upper end in the left and right bag face of handbag open up respectively two it is right The lacing hole answered, and the both ends of rope are then provided with clamp, is not only convenient for wire rope handling in this way, and clamp pass through lacing hole after be stuck in In vivo, such rope would not be detached from a bag body to bag;The clamp at the rope both ends is then to be overturned by heading machine rope, It is coated on outside rope, then the centre position of plastic sheet is cut by cutter, so at the end of rope using plastic sheet Portion forms clamp.Existing Paper handbag uses artificial bag taking, takes rope, artificial wire rope handling, and production operation is discontinuous, needs repeatedly to take Bag takes rope, thus low production efficiency, and artificial labor intensity of carrying is big, high processing costs.
